Transaction 9590577eca08fe2ae4527cb1490107e706616e2fdaf7402e9719644aaca3cec0

1 Input
2 Outputs
  • 9590577eca08fe2ae4527cb1490107e706616e2fdaf7402e9719644aaca3cec0:0
  • value  6679
    address  14QbzXqrH7LXvQcCXTRnAvKQr3i2uFszAM
  • 9590577eca08fe2ae4527cb1490107e706616e2fdaf7402e9719644aaca3cec0:1
  • value  186700
    address  1LPV7gDXCq7xgxs7mSAj9uvuyELjhLvz4W